Step 1: Assessment and Leak Detection
Our technicians will inspect your skylight and surrounding area to identify the source of the leak and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ment, including mo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ras, to detect hidden water pockets and ensure a thorough dry-out process. We’ll find the source of the leak and develop a plan to fix it.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Removal
We’ll use industrial-grade wet vacuums and pumps to ext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This step is critical in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th. Our equipment is designed for efficiency and speed, ensuring your home is dry and safe within the shortest time possible.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use specialized drying equipment, including desiccant dehumidifiers and air movers, to dry the affected area.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home is safe and dry. We’ll use the right equipment for the job to ensure your home is restored to its original condition.
Step 4: Leak Repair and Restoration
After the drying process is complete, our technicians will repair the skylight and surrounding area to prevent future leaks.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ost in Camp Springs, MD
The cost of skylight le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Camp Springs, MD. Our team will provide a free estimate and explain the costs involved. Pricing varies based on the scope of the job but we’ll work with you to find a solution that fits your budget.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, duration of drying process |
| Skylight repair or replacement | $1,500 – $10,000 | Size and type of skylight, materials needed, complexity of repair |
| Hidden water damage detection and removal |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
| Water damage restoration and repair | $3,000 – $20,000 | Size of affected area, type of damage, materials needed |
